titleOfInvention Artificial intelligence-aided diagnosis system for blood diseases based on bone marrow cell morphology
abstract The invention relates to an artificial intelligence aided diagnosis system for blood diseases based on bone marrow cell morphology, comprising: an image acquisition module for acquiring Wright-stained bone marrow images and cytochemically stained bone marrow and peripheral blood images; an image analysis module for The Wright-stained bone marrow images and cytochemically-stained bone marrow and peripheral blood images are input into the trained deep network model, and the effective characteristics of bone marrow morphology are learned by integrating medical diagnosis expertise, and the bone marrow morphology of cases based on deep learning is effectively obtained. The relevant parameters of the feature; the disease type judgment module, which is used to analyze the bone marrow morphological parameters of the case and identify the disease type of the case to be diagnosed by using a machine learning method based on knowledge reasoning and clinical experience fusion. The invention can realize high-accuracy artificial intelligence (Artificial Intelligence, AI) auxiliary diagnosis of bone marrow morphology.
